About This Item
ASTM B159/B159M is the ASTM standard that defines the Standard Specification for Phosphor Bronze Wire, making it a useful reference for buyers, engineers, and quality teams who need a clear technical basis for material selection and acceptance. It helps establish consistent expectations for phosphor bronze wire used in manufacturing and fabrication, supporting reliable procurement and product evaluation. As a recognized standards document, it is often used to align supply requirements with performance and quality control needs.
